Understanding Different Oshkosh Models
Oshkosh Defense has produced a variety of military trucks over the years, each designed for specific purposes. Here are some of the most common models you might encounter when searching for an Oshkosh military truck for sale:
- M1070 HET (Heavy Equipment Transporter): This massive truck is designed to transport tanks and other heavy military equipment. It's one of the largest and most powerful Oshkosh trucks ever built.
- M911 C-HET (Commercial Heavy Equipment Transporter): A civilian version of the M1070, the M911 is often used in the construction and logging industries.
- MTVR (Medium Tactical Vehicle Replacement): This versatile truck is used for a wide range of tasks, including cargo transport, troop transport, and towing artillery. MTVR are known for their adaptability and reliability.
- L-ATV (Light Combat Tactical All-Terrain Vehicle): More agile and lighter than the MTVR, the L-ATV is designed for reconnaissance and light combat roles. It offers excellent off-road performance and protection.
- M1074 and M1075 PLS (Palletized Load System): These trucks are equipped with a hydraulic system that allows them to quickly load and unload cargo pallets. They are essential for logistics and supply operations.

Where to Find Oshkosh Military Trucks for Sale
Finding Oshkosh military trucks for sale requires a bit of research and persistence. These trucks aren't typically found at your local car dealership. Here are some of the best places to look:
- Online Auction Sites: Websites like GovPlanet and IronPlanet regularly auction off surplus military vehicles, including Oshkosh trucks. These auctions can be a great place to find deals, but it's essential to do your research and inspect the vehicles carefully before bidding.
- Military Surplus Dealers: There are specialized dealers who buy and sell surplus military equipment. These dealers often have a wide selection of Oshkosh trucks available.
- Online Marketplaces: Websites like eBay and Craigslist can sometimes have listings for Oshkosh military trucks, but be sure to exercise caution and verify the seller's credentials before making a purchase.
- Government Liquidation Websites: Government agencies sometimes sell off surplus vehicles through their own liquidation websites.
- Word of Mouth: Sometimes, the best deals are found through networking and word of mouth. Talk to people in the off-road community or the military surplus industry to see if they know of any Oshkosh trucks for sale.
When searching for an Oshkosh military truck for sale, be prepared to travel to inspect the vehicle in person. Photos and descriptions can be deceiving, so it's essential to see the truck firsthand before making a purchase. Also, be prepared to deal with paperwork and potential transportation challenges, as these trucks are often located in remote areas.

Inspecting an Oshkosh Military Truck
Inspecting an Oshkosh military truck before buying is crucial to avoid unpleasant surprises down the road. Here's a checklist of things to look for:
- Engine: Check for leaks, unusual noises, and excessive smoke. Start the engine and let it run for a while to see how it performs.
- Transmission: Test the transmission by shifting through all the gears. Look for smooth shifting and any signs of slipping or grinding.
- Suspension: Inspect the suspension components for damage or wear. Bounce the truck to see how well the suspension absorbs shocks.
- Brakes: Test the brakes to ensure they are working properly. Look for signs of leaks or damage to the brake lines.
- Tires: Check the tires for wear and tear. Make sure they are properly inflated and have adequate tread.
- Frame: Inspect the frame for rust, cracks, or other damage. The frame is the backbone of the truck, so it's essential to ensure it's in good condition.
- Electrical System: Test all the lights, gauges, and other electrical components to ensure they are working properly.
- Fluid Levels: Check all the fluid levels, including engine oil, coolant, brake fluid, and transmission fluid. Look for signs of leaks or contamination.
If you're not mechanically inclined, consider hiring a qualified mechanic to inspect the truck for you. A professional inspection can help you identify potential problems and avoid costly repairs.
